#159ce8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#159ce8 is composed of 8.2% red, 61.2%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 32.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 201.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.4% and a lightness of 49.6%. #159ce8 color hex could be obtained by blending #2affff with #0039d1.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

Shades and Tints of #159ce8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b10 is the darkest color, while #fdf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#159ce8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#768187 is the less saturated color, while #02a1fb is the most saturated one.
